with knime data analytics

32
v.3.4.0 DATA ANALYTICS WITH KNIME

Upload: others

Post on 05-Dec-2021

3 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: WITH KNIME DATA ANALYTICS

v.3.4.0

DATA ANALYTICS WITH KNIME

Page 2: WITH KNIME DATA ANALYTICS

WHOWE ARE

Tax Management Associates is a professional services firm that has served the interests of state and local government since 1979.

QUALIFICATIONS & EXPERIENCE

▶ 38 years of providing professional services to state and local taxing officials

▶ TMA works exclusively with government partners

▶ TMA is composed of 150+ employees in five main offices across the United States

▶ Our main focus is on revenue enhancement services for state and local jurisdictions and property tax compliance efforts

Page 3: WITH KNIME DATA ANALYTICS

▶ Successful analytics solutions:

○ Fraud Detection (Michigan Department of Treasury)

○ Entity Discovery (multiple counties)

○ Data Aggregation (Louisiana State Tax Commission)

KNIME POWERED CUSTOM ANALYTICS

Visit: www.knime.org/knime-trusted-partners

▶ TMA is a proud KNIME Trusted Consulting Partner.

Page 4: WITH KNIME DATA ANALYTICS

KNIME POWERED CUSTOM ANALYTICS

▶ KNIME is an open source data toolkit

▶ Active development community and core team

▶ GUI based with scripting integration○ Easy adoption, integration, and training

▶ Data ingestion, transformation, analytics, and reporting

Page 5: WITH KNIME DATA ANALYTICS

FEATURES & TERMINOLOGY

Page 6: WITH KNIME DATA ANALYTICS

KNIME WORKBENCH

TAX MANAGEMENT ASSOCIATES, INC.

Page 7: WITH KNIME DATA ANALYTICS

KNIME WORKFLOW

TAX MANAGEMENT ASSOCIATES, INC.

Page 8: WITH KNIME DATA ANALYTICS

KNIME NODES

TAX MANAGEMENT ASSOCIATES, INC.

Page 9: WITH KNIME DATA ANALYTICS

DATA TYPES & SOURCES

Page 10: WITH KNIME DATA ANALYTICS

DATA AGNOSTIC

▶ Flat Files▶ Xls/x Reader▶ Fixed Width▶ Text Files▶ Image Files▶ XML

▶ Shapefiles▶ HTTP Requests▶ RSS Feeds▶ Custom API’s/Curl▶ Standard API’s▶ JSON

TAX MANAGEMENT ASSOCIATES, INC.

Page 11: WITH KNIME DATA ANALYTICS

KNIME DATA NODES

TAX MANAGEMENT ASSOCIATES, INC.

Page 12: WITH KNIME DATA ANALYTICS

DATABASE AGNOSTIC

▶ Microsoft SQL▶ MySQL▶ Postgres▶ SQLite

▶ Oracle▶ IBM DB2▶ Hadoop▶ Any JDBC driver

TAX MANAGEMENT ASSOCIATES, INC.

Page 13: WITH KNIME DATA ANALYTICS

KNIME DATABASE NODES

TAX MANAGEMENT ASSOCIATES, INC.

Page 14: WITH KNIME DATA ANALYTICS

CORE DATA ANALYTICS FEATURES

Page 15: WITH KNIME DATA ANALYTICS

ReadData

ReadData

ReadData

Data Analytics or Predictive Analysis

Reporting and/or Injection

Extract, Transform, Load (ETL)

KNIME DATA ANALYTICS LIFECYCLE

TAX MANAGEMENT ASSOCIATES, INC.

Page 16: WITH KNIME DATA ANALYTICS

KNIME ETL FEATURES▶ Rule-based filtering and

transformation

▶ Support for REGEX style replacements

▶ Map style reduction functions including statistical collapse

▶ Logical joins

TAX MANAGEMENT ASSOCIATES, INC.

Page 17: WITH KNIME DATA ANALYTICS

KNIME STATISTICS

▶ “Statistics” node has base measures of distribution

▶ Linear correlation and dependency measures

▶ Many nodes also support statistical standards such as count, sum, mean, etc.

TAX MANAGEMENT ASSOCIATES, INC.

Page 18: WITH KNIME DATA ANALYTICS

KNIME MACHINE LEARNING

▶ Base KNIME supports most machine learning algorithms

▶ These are extended through partner implementations and scripting languages (R, Python, Weka, etc.)

▶ Data partitioning and multiple folds

TAX MANAGEMENT ASSOCIATES, INC.

Page 19: WITH KNIME DATA ANALYTICS

KNIME Machine Learning

TAX MANAGEMENT ASSOCIATES, INC.

Page 20: WITH KNIME DATA ANALYTICS

KNIME REPORTING

▶ Generates reports in office document formats, PDF, and HTML

▶ BIRT Tool as part of the Eclipse framework○ Native part of the KNIME workbench

▶ Extends data visualization capabilities

▶ Auto-distribute by email, or publish to websites

TAX MANAGEMENT ASSOCIATES, INC.

Page 21: WITH KNIME DATA ANALYTICS

ENHANCEMENTS & EXTENSIONS

Page 22: WITH KNIME DATA ANALYTICS

▶ Community Contributions○ Third party approved KNIME nodes

▶ Integration for Popular Languages○ Python, P, Java, Javascript, Perl

TAX MANAGEMENT ASSOCIATES, INC.

KNIME Enhancements

Page 23: WITH KNIME DATA ANALYTICS

KNIME R INTEGRATION

TAX MANAGEMENT ASSOCIATES, INC.

Page 24: WITH KNIME DATA ANALYTICS

R is a programming language developed principally for data analytics and statistics.

WHAT IS R ANYWAY?

▶ R supports graphical representations as well, and has been extended to reporting and web applications

EXAMPLES:○ R Markdown○ Shiny

Visit: https://www.r-project.org

TAX MANAGEMENT ASSOCIATES, INC.

Page 25: WITH KNIME DATA ANALYTICS

KNIME JAVASCRIPT INTEGRATION

TAX MANAGEMENT ASSOCIATES, INC.

Page 26: WITH KNIME DATA ANALYTICS

COMMODITY EXTENSIONS

Page 27: WITH KNIME DATA ANALYTICS

KNIME SERVER▶ Teamspace: collaboration and shared routines▶ “Chron jobs” and remote execution▶ Inbuilt web-services for remote access, configuration, and execution

(Parameterized URL execution calls)

TAX MANAGEMENT ASSOCIATES, INC.

Page 28: WITH KNIME DATA ANALYTICS

▶ End-User initiated workflows

▶ Generates a webpage to represent the workflow and options

▶ End-User selections configurable from inside workflows

KNIME WEBPORTAL

TAX MANAGEMENT ASSOCIATES, INC.

Page 29: WITH KNIME DATA ANALYTICS

INNOVATION & DATA ANALYTICS USE CASE

Page 30: WITH KNIME DATA ANALYTICS

▶ Combine data from different sources, local or remote▶ ETL data into a single repository for querying/analytics

DATA ANALYTICS USE CASESDATA AGGREGATION

BUSINESS INTELLIGENCE

▶ Data intelligence and reporting over large aggregated datasets▶ Automated reusable workflows for standardized reporting

TAX MANAGEMENT ASSOCIATES, INC.

Page 31: WITH KNIME DATA ANALYTICS

▶ Discover patterns across time or entities▶ Ability for insight across very large datasets

DATA ANALYTICS USE CASES

PREDICTIVE ANALYTICS

KNIME ANALYTICS

▶ Advantage of being a data agnostic aggregator▶ Ability to work through very large datasets with little hardware▶ Access to complex algorithms with easy tools

TAX MANAGEMENT ASSOCIATES, INC.

Page 32: WITH KNIME DATA ANALYTICS

THANK YOU FOR WATCHINGTax Management Associates appreciates your time.

Mark C. Cooke, Ph.D.

704.847.1234

[email protected]

Please Contact:

Visit Our Website: www.tma1.comDownload KNIME: www.knime.org